What is the frequency of public transportation between Sóller and Port de Sóller?

Public transportation between Sóller and Port de Sóller is quite convenient, with a regular and reliable service that connects the two popular destinations. The primary mode of transport is the historic tram, which offers a charming ride through picturesque landscapes. The tram operates frequently throughout the day, typically every 30 minutes during peak tourist seasons, allowing visitors to easily explore both locations at their leisure.
Traveling on the tram is an enjoyable experience, as it winds through scenic areas filled with lush greenery and stunning views of the surrounding mountains and coastline. The journey takes about 30 minutes, making it a perfect way to soak in the beauty of the region. In addition to the tram, there are also local buses that serve the route, providing an alternative for those who prefer a different mode of transportation.
Overall, the frequency and convenience of public transportation between Sóller and Port de Sóller make it accessible for tourists and locals alike. Whether you're looking to enjoy the beach at Port de Sóller or explore the charming streets of Sóller, you’ll find it easy to hop on a tram or bus and enjoy a seamless travel experience.
